Rare 1989 Chevrolet Blazer Auctioned for Record Price

In the classic car world, the Barrett-Jackson auction site made headlines with its latest event, where a unique 1989 Chevrolet Blazer was put up for sale. This SUV, with its original paint and pristine condition, caught the attention of collectors and car enthusiasts alike. The auction began with a staggering starting price of $45,000, and, as expected, the bidding only increased as the event progressed.

The uniqueness of this vehicle lies not only in its rare appearance, but also in its remarkably preserved original interior. The beige leather cabin and the original decorative elements make this Chevrolet Blazer a coveted item for true enthusiasts of American automotive history. Moreover, it was equipped with a 5.7-liter V8 engine, which, combined with its functionality, makes it a true symbol of its time.

The auction spanned several days, and despite the high initial price, the auction process ultimately led to the vehicle being sold for $60,000 – a significant sum that underscores the growing interest in classic SUVs. Notably, the 1989 Blazer has become not only an expensive but also a desirable automotive item for collectors, indicating its historical value.
